A governorship aspirant of the All Progressives Congress (APC) in the just concluded primary election in Ondo State, Mr Wale Akinterinwa has announced that he will report at the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) office today.
Akinterinwa, the immediate past Commissioner for Finance under late Governor Oluwarotimi Akeredolu, SAN, disclosed the information in a post on his official X account.
According to the post “Today, I will be honouring the invitation from the EFCC to shed more light on certain matters that the commission wants clarification on.
“I have confidence in the anti-graft agency to conduct a thorough investigation and ensure that justice is done”.
The Nation newspaper reported on Monday that Akinterinwa was already in EFCC custody for questioning about state management during his tenure as finance commissioner.
However, during a radio programme in Akure on Monday, Akinterinwa stated that the news came as a surprise to him and that he was not in the EFCC custody.
